1

我已经尝试了我找到的所有配置,并且没有加载静态文件,所以我不知道出了什么问题。我使用 Pycharm 创建应用程序。

有人可以帮我解决这个问题吗?

以下是配置。

设置.py

MEDIA_ROOT = ''
MEDIA_URL = '/Users/gcarranza/PycharmProjects/clouddemyTest/'

STATIC_ROOT = ''
STATIC_URL = '/Users/gcarranza/PycharmProjects/clouddemyTest/static/'

STATICFILES_DIRS = (
'/Users/gcarranza/PycharmProjects/clouddemyTest/static',)

nginx的配置:

server {
    listen       80;
    server_name  localhost;

    location /static/ {
        autoindex on;
        alias   /Users/gcarranza/PycharmProjects/clouddemyTest/static/; 
    } 
    location / {
        proxy_pass http://127.0.0.1:8000;
    }
}

独角兽:

gunicorn_django -b localhost:8000
4

1 回答 1

0

You got the root and url backwards. Should be:

STATIC_ROOT = '/Users/gcarranza/PycharmProjects/clouddemyTest/static/'
STATIC_URL = '/static/'

And same for media

于 2013-08-11T06:12:18.563 回答